Description

Melhuish Farm is located in the attractive village of North Moreton which lies approximately 3 miles to the east of Didcot and the A34, 3 miles west of the country town of Wallingford and within an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. The well-known Wittenham Clumps and River Thames lie to the north and the Berkshire/Oxfordshire Downs to the south.



The Property comprises a substantial modern farmhouse with extensive landscaped gardens, grass paddock, agricultural buildings, grass airstrip, two superb buildings, used as hangarage and workshop, and approximately 136 acres of farmland.

The Airstrip

Oriented north - south with good approaches the grass airstrip is approximately 800m long by 18m wide. The airstrip is a designated airfield for Customs and Excise purposes and benefits from a Local Authority 'Certificate of Lawful Use'.



The Farmland

The land is divided into four good sized enclosures and is a mixture of arable land (78.6 acres) and pasture (45.21 acres) with small areas of attractive amenity woodland. The farming has been undertaken in recent years by way of a contract farming agreement and mowing licence. The land is predominantly level, benefits from drainage and is capable of producing good yields of grass and arable crops.



To the south of the farm buildings is a very attractive "avenue" of woodland which leads down to a scenic pond. To the east is another area of attractive amenity woodland and the boundaries are clearly defined mostly by mature hedgerows.

Planning

Melhuish Farmhouse was originally granted planning permission subject to an agricultural occupancy condition. In 2021 a Certificate of Lawful Use or Existing Development was granted (dated 29th June 2021). Further Details are available from the Agents.



Use of the Airstrip, use of the buildings for aircraft hanger and parts/maintenance store was confirmed under a Certificate of Lawful Use or Development on 27th June 2001.
